The two systems compared

Both STLTH and Vuse are closed-pod systems: you buy the device once, then replace pre-filled pods. Neither is refillable with bottle e-liquid (for that, see refillable pod devices + e-liquid).

The market positions are different:

  • STLTH: Canadian-developed, 135 active SKUs in our catalogue, 3-pack pod refills are the unit of consumption. Wider flavour catalogue. Multiple device options (X, Pro X, Loop Max disposable hybrid).
  • Vuse: British-American Tobacco-owned, 18 active SKUs, narrower flavour catalogue (Original Tobacco, Menthol, Berry, Mint, Smooth Tobacco are the steady five). Simpler device lineup (Alto + ePod 2).

The cost-per-puff math

Both are 20mg/mL salt-nic (federal Canadian cap). Pod capacity differs slightly:

Spec STLTH 3-pack Vuse ePod 2 (4-pack)
Pods per pack 3 4
E-liquid per pod ~1.8 mL ~1.9 mL
Estimated puffs per pod ~400-500 ~250-300
Pack price (typical) $15.99-$17.99 $22.99-$24.99
Price per pod ~$5.50 ~$5.75
Cost per puff ~$0.029 ~$0.040
Pods needed/month (daily user) ~7-8 pods ~12-15 pods
Monthly cost (daily user) ~$42 ~$72

STLTH wins this round by roughly $30/month for a confirmed daily user — about $360/year. The math comes from puff-count-per-pod, not list price (the list prices are similar).

Both systems are closed-pod — neither is refillable

If you want refillable economics (cheaper per mL of e-liquid), neither STLTH nor Vuse will work. Refillable pod-mods like Uwell Caliburn G2, Vaporesso Xros, or OXVA Xlim let you fill with any 60mL e-liquid bottle. Cost per mL drops to ~$0.50 vs ~$3.00 in pre-filled pods. The trade-off is more setup, more cleaning, and the device-investment cost.

FAQ

Are STLTH and Vuse pods cross-compatible?

No — each system uses brand-specific pods. STLTH pods only fit STLTH devices; Vuse pods only fit Vuse devices. Magnetic / pin alignment differs between manufacturers.

Can I use e-liquid in either device?

No — both are closed-pod systems with sealed pods. For refillable systems, see refillable pod devices.

How long does a fully-charged battery last?

Both: ~1 day of moderate use, 12-18 hours of heavy use. Both charge via USB-C in ~30-45 min. Most daily users charge overnight.

Are these federally-compliant Canadian products?

Yes — both are 20mg/mL salt-nic (federal cap), TVPA-aligned packaging, sold to age-of-majority adults only (19+ in Ontario, 18+ in Quebec).
